丽格海棠叶片的组织培养研究

摘    要:取丽格海棠叶片作外植体,通过试验,分析不同激素配比对芽的诱导、增殖及生根的影响,筛选出丽格海棠叶片组织培养的适宜培养基及试管苗最佳移栽基质。结果表明:其最佳诱导培养基为MS+6-BA1.5mg/L+NAA0.8mg/L,不定芽诱导率达100%;最佳继代培养基是MS+6-BA1.0mg/L+NAA0.5mg/L,增殖倍数达6.5倍;最佳生根培养基是1/2MS+NAA0.4mg/L,生根率达100%;试管苗最佳移栽基质为用1/2MS大量元素浇透的草炭,移栽成活率为85%。
